Design Features:
The obverse of the coin features the year "1986" along with the inscription "REPÚBLICA DE EL SALVADOR," showcasing national pride and identity. On the reverse side, the denomination "1 CENTAVO" is prominently displayed, emphasizing the coin's face value.
Technical Specifications:
- Composition: Copper-plated Steel
- Weight: 1.30g
- Diameter: 15.00mm
- Category: Republic of El Salvador (1919 - 2001)
